Determine the energy in joules of a photon whose frequency is 3.55 x10^17 hz

Respuesta :

ahmedishaal ahmedishaal
  • 20-10-2017
By using the Plancks-Einstein equation, we can find the energy;
E = hf
where h is the plancks constant = 6.63 x 10⁻³⁴
f = frequency = 3.55 x 10¹⁷hz
E = (6.63 x 10⁻³⁴) x (3.55 x 10¹⁷)
E = 2.354 x 10⁻¹⁶J
